CppEditor: Fix looking up containing function for search result

- Move look-up to CplusPlus::FindUsages, where we are guaranteed that
  we actually have the document source.
- Use the same straightforward algorithm as with clangd.
- Undo the changes to CppDocument::functionAt(), which broke
  the autotest.
Amends 6f7e7980d2.
